San Juan Regional Medical Center is an acute care hospital in the Four Corners region with 198 licensed beds. As a sole community provider of hospital services in San Juan County, New Mexico, the hospital delivers a remarkable range of healthcare services not only to the citizens of San Juan County, but to the people of the entire region. SJRMC is accredited by Det Norske Veritas (DNV). Our organization was evaluated in hospital quality, innovation, and continued performance improvement. This class supports breastfeeding mothers and their babies and families who love them. The class is geared for women in all stages of pregnancy as well as those who want to review the basics of breastfeeding. Topics include benefits of breastfeeding, expectations the first week, breastfeeding in the hospital, positioning, and other common concerns. Please register one person per family.
